Today is the day we go to the polls and elect our President and other various state and local government officials. I’m not going to lie to you, I’ve been sitting on pins and needles about this ever since the debates.  I feel very strongly about this election, probably more so than I ever have before, and my stomach is going to be in knots until the results come in tonight. 

I won’t get to vote until I get off work, so I’m prepared to stand in line with the “after work” crowd, and it will be a crowd I’m sure.  Afterwards, I plan to curl up on the couch (after my “mommy duties” of making sure the kid has done homework, been fed, and bathed) with my blanket, the cats (and possibly the kid if he is interested), the laptop, and cup of decaf coffee and watch the returns come in.

How are you feeling about this election?  Nervous?  Confident?  Ambivalent?  One thing I am positive of is that I am really glad to see the campaigning come to a close.
